About Telephone and Data Systems, Inc.

Telephone and Data Systems, Inc., a telecommunications company, provides communications services to residential, commercial, and wholesale customers in the United States. It operates through two segments: TDS Telecom and Array. The company offers internet connections and all-home Wi-Fi services, fiber internet, security, and support services; advanced home TV entertainment combined with a digital video recording (DVR) services; TDS TV+, an integrated cloud TV platform that combines linear and on-demand programming, mobile device interfaces, personalized recommendations, and network-based DVR; digital television; local and long-distance telephone service, voice over internet protocol, and enhanced services; wireless services to customers; broadband, IP-based services, and hosted voice and video collaboration services to small- and medium-sized businesses; carrying data and voice traffic services; wholesale services; and communication services in underserved areas. The company is also leases tower spaces to tenants; provides ancillary services. The company sells and distributes its products through third-party direct sales, retail stores, sales agents, and an online platform to sell services and products. Telephone and Data Systems, Inc. was incorporated in 1968 and is headquartered in Chicago, Illinois.

What could change Telephone and Data Systems, Inc.'s Shariah verdict?
Telephone and Data Systems, Inc.'s verdict is re-evaluated at each annual re-screen. Three events could change it: (1) the debt-to-market-cap ratio crossing 30%, typically from new debt issuance or a major drop in share price; (2) interest-bearing deposits exceeding 30% of market cap; or (3) prohibited revenue (alcohol, gambling, conventional finance, etc.) exceeding 5% of total revenue.
